                  >I've been want to make a female Asian character as well...Motoko Kusanagi from "Ghost In THe Shell".

                  I'm pretty sure from all the garage kits over they years you could find one with a head in scale. The problem with using models.... especially of Japanese comic characters.... is that the scale tends to be subjective and the designs and physiques don;t always translate properly into something that works as a custom figure. You've got to eyeball them yourself.

                  The OTHER problem is the cost: some kits are pretty pricey. Sometimes you can luck into a semibuilt one, or a cheap one.... if you contact the producer directly they'll sometimes send you just a part. (I've got a few that way.)
